|
|
|
|
|
Root Cause Analysis and Service Impact Analysis Package
using IBM Tivoli Netcool
Abilitec’s Root Cause Analysis and Service Impact Analysis Package empowers users to customise their own solution based on their network and its idiosyncrasies. Our experience has shown us that every deployment of a network, especially a Next Generation Network behaves very differently. No matter what OSS vendors tell you, an out of the box Root Cause Analysis and Service Impact Analysis solution is not possible, but at least we can make it easier!
The Root Cause Analysis and Service Impact Analysis Package is built around the IBM Tivoli Netcool suite of products. The Root Cause Analysis Toolset allows the user to map logical, physical, and service relationships in the network and use this information to perform Root Cause and Service Impact analysis. This information can be updated in real time as and when the network behaviour changes.
The Root Cause Analysis Package is comprised of the following:
-
1. Service and Network Topology Lookup Tables.
-
2. User Friendly GUI for creating the Network Topology Lookup Tables and updating enrichment policies.
-
3. Parent / Child relationship import GUI
-
4. Event Filter GUI
-
5. Enrichment Policies
-
6. Parent Child Policy
-
7. Service and Resilience Impact Policy
-
8. Parent TT ID Population Policy
1. Service and Network Topology Tables
These tables map the logical, physical, and service relationships in the network. An example at a very basic level is the physical relationship between two interfaces cabled together which are mapped as follows:
|
Interface 1
|
|
Interface 2
|
|
Sysname 1
|
Interface ID 1
|
|
Sysname 2
|
Interface ID 2
|
These tables are used by the enrichment policies to enrich events with relationship information. This means relationships can be mapped from both ends of the related elements which allows events that have been raised at different times to still be mapped into parent / child relationships. Other approaches such as the top down approach would miss events that weren’t presented at the same time.
2. User Friendly GUI for creating the Network Topology Lookup Tables
The User Friendly GUI is an API that simplifies and leads the user through the process of mapping the relationships in the network into useable lookup tables. The GUI then automatically updates the enrichment policies and adds the appropriate fields into the Netcool Object Server schema. Note population of the Service and Network Topology Lookup tables requires an interface/s from an inventory / fulfilment system.
3. Parent / Child Relationship Import GUI
This tool assists the user to map the actual event relationships into a reference table used by the parent / Child policy to create the Parent / Child relationships. For example this table will map that a link down event on router B is a child of a link down event on router A. Each event in the reference table has a parent column and a child column creating the chain for relationships that are several levels deep.
4. Event Filter GUI
The Event Filter GUI allows the user to create filters that Netcool uses to match events. For example “link down” will be the filter that netcool uses to identify the link down events in the above example.
5. Enrichment Policies
The enrichment policies use the information in the lookup tables to enrich the events in the Netcool Object Server with service, physical, and logical relationship information. This information is then used by the Parent / Child policy and the Service Impact policy.
6. Parent / Child Policy
The parent child policy searches for parent / children relationships and suppresses child alarms from the NOC operators views. Some parent / children relationships can be several levels deep and a chain is created between these events so that all children events are suppressed until the ultimate parent event is identified. The Network Filters and Parent / Child reference table are used to establish the parent / child relationship.
7. Service and Resilience Impact Policy
The service and impact policy assesses the services affected and the resilience impact of events flagged as the ultimate parent. Where an event has neither parents nor children it will be automatically flagged as the ultimate parent where it is assessed as service impacting, resilience impacting or requires any action from the NOC operators.
The lookup tables are referenced to establish whether an event is either potentially service impacting or resilience impacting or if it requires NOC action. It is the service and resilience impact policy that decides whether an Ultimate parent is actually service impacting and for which services by assessing the resilience available in the network.
The policy references the services on the equipment to see which resilience logic to apply. Resilience logic uses specific network knowledge and network naming conventions. The resilience logic is a customisation to the standard Root Cause Analysis package.
Finally the service and resilience impact policy can flag the ultimate parent for automatic trouble ticket (TT) generation. Only the ultimate parent would normally be flagged for automated TT generation.
8. Parent TT ID Population Policy
This policy populates the trouble ticket ID of the ultimate parent to all children events that have been suppressed as a result of the parent. The purpose is to provide the NOC with access to the original trouble ticket ID if a child is not cleared when the ultimate
Further information is available from the left hand menu.
|
|
|
|